payment. In this position you will:
- Ensure that medical nutrition therapy is optimized by assisting
patients in the daily application of therapeutic diet
prescriptions
- Provide high quality customer service while interacting with
patients Respond to patients needs and assist in ordering trays,
supplies and nourishments in a positive and proactive manner
- Monitor food handling according to HACCP guidelines ensuring
food quality and safety is being met
- Follow proper procedures for sanitation, infection control and
safety in accordance with municipal, state and federal
regulations
- Collect patient selections for meal service within the
prescribed medical therapy guidelines prescribed by the physician
primarily via telephone conversation; personally collect patient
orders as needed. Ensure correct food choices have been selected
for ordered patient diet within the prescribed medical nutrition
therapy guidelines prescribed by the physician. Provides cooks and
production staff with accurate meal order tickets for meal
preparation
- In the absence of expediter, complete food service procedures
to include: checking trays for accuracy and quality, completes
temperature logs, monitor timeliness of delivery, and completes all
necessary documentation
- Act a New Admit Specialist (NAS) as scheduled to explain room
service process and ordering to new patients, clinical staff and
family members as needed
- Assist in quality improvement of patient care by compiling
statistical data and conducting patient interviews to document food
quality and service
- Document events in communication log and other forms of
communication necessary for continued follow-up
- Able to operate and function on a computer to include email,
excel, word, food and nutrition software and other specific
programs that provide data for viewing and processing, allergies,
diet orders and nutritional supplements May be required to process
floor stock orders, track billing and tube feeding charges as
assigned
- Safeguard and maintain confidentiality of all patient, medical
staff, employee and other information
- Promote positive customer relations with staff, patients and
visitors
- Assume responsibility for obtaining current and accurate
information and expanding knowledge base through the use of
continuing education and other appropriate learning experience
- Complete initial and annual Competency Plan for assigned job
and department Required qualifications for this position includes:
